Chrome 19 syncs all open tabs across PCs and Android devices

Google’s Chrome browser has come a really long way since it was launched three years ago . Today, it adds another excellent feature that workaholics have been pining for: cross-device syncing for all of your open tabs between other computers and any Android device running the new Chrome browser .

Pic: South Korea’s dizzying, record-breaking 105-foot Lego tower

Sure, usually the complex castles and vehicles get most of the Lego-lovin’ press. A simple tower like this one just finished in Seoul, South Korea might not get much press unless it were for the fact that it now holds the world record as the tallest Lego structure.

Video of the Day: 2013 Arrinera supercar has night vision technology

For under $200,000, you could have a stealth fighter-inspired vehicle that reaches 0-62mph in only 3.2 seconds (thanks to Corvette ZR1’s supercharged V8 engine). Inside, there’s a thermal camera that scans the road — night vision ! Check out the video below for the 2013 Arrinera in action.
